There was a time when I felt like I was changing the world; long evenings spent trawling through the bowels of Bandcamp, listening to endless streams of shit from my inbox and checking out my favourite artists’ recommendations, all to curate something that at least created the illusion it was ‘fresh’.

In reality, lingering around Dwight and Jheri’s Facebook pages for long enough would have probably done the trick. Crash Symbols’ new Mixtape is an amalgamation of said taste; jumping from devilishly atmospheric beats to heady and boisterous hip-hop with an unknowing level of confidence.

The new track from Deniro Farrar is another of the highlights. Set to the back drop of ‘man of the moment’ Clams Casino, Farrar verses boast with a certain familiarity, yet they’re rather interestingly tinged with troubles, “aint none of y’all niggas seeing me, so why the fuck should I see myself”. The result is a dramatic and unhinged portrait of an emerging artist, with Casino’s dizzying and glaring synth tones melding perfectly with Farrar’s quick and sporadic word play.
